A SANGOMA believes he is being attacked by evil spirits, which led to his wife leaving him in 2021 and he has been miserable since.

According to Douglas "Ulwandle Olumhlophe" Sibanda, the evil spirits also attacked his indumba.

"Life is hard and I need urgent help. I'm struggling to help my clients because bad spirits are tormenting me in my yard. I struggled to sleep as there are things making noise in my yard and I also hear footsteps. It sound like birds or big rats, but I don't see anything when I check," he said.
